- 博客(6)
- 资源 (31)
- 收藏
- 关注
原创 readelf 编译文件使用什么工具编译
例子:$ cat a.cint main(void){ return 0; }$ gcc a.c$ readelf -wi a.out$ gcc a.c -g $ readelf -wi a.outContents of the .debug_info section: Compilation Unit @ offset 0x0: Length:
2014-04-15 13:19:54 1206
原创 Windows 7 Telnet命令实现
在Windows 7下安装Telnet和Windows Server 2008略有不同,大家可以通过下面的操作方法实现。依次点击“开始”→“控制面板”→“程序”,“在程序和功能”找到并点击“打开或关闭Windows 功能”进入Windows 功能设置对话框。找到并勾选“Telnet客户端”和“Telnet服务器之后,在服务中开启telnet服务就可以了。
2014-04-13 09:29:15 1410
转载 secureCRT用串口连接Mini2440方法
第一步:双击打开secureCRT,弹出如下窗口,单击①new session②选择protocol为serial③单击下一步 第二步:选择相应的串口号,波特率为115200,数据流控制什么都不要选!单击下一步第三步:给session起名:mini2440,单击完成。第四步:连接串口到开发板,打开开发板电源,出现下图(本人使用的是friendlyAR
2014-04-12 22:34:42 2482
转载 linux下编译出错 collect2: ld terminated with signal 7 [Bus error], core dumped
collect2: ld terminated with signal 7 [Bus error], core dumped我采用的是VM 下的 redhat6,NDK r8d。出问题后,发现是因为放在 /mnt/hgfs 共享目录下的原因,把工程放在其他目录下,编译成功。
2014-04-11 13:48:47 2530
转载 sscanf函数
此文所有的实验都是基于下面的程序: char str[10]; for (int i = 0; i 执行完后str的值为 str = "!!!!!!!!!!" 我们把str的每个字符都初始化为惊叹号,当str的值发生变化时,使用printf打印str的值,对比先前的惊叹号,这样就可以方便的观察str发生了怎样的变化。下面我们做几个小实验,看看使用sscanf
2014-04-10 15:30:55 958
转载 Bus error
在x86+Linux上写的程序,在PC机上运行得很好。可是使用ARM的gcc进行交叉编译,再送到DaVinci目标板上运行的时候,出现了Bus error。出现的位置如下(其中Debug的内容是我在程序中添加的调试信息):root@211.69.193.189:~# arm_v5t_le-gcc -g shit.croot@211.69.193.189:~# ./a.outDebu
2014-04-09 10:52:01 1002
linux_下_C_语言_连接_MySQL数据库_(详细注释).txt
2012-04-28
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人